Modern Electrical Upgrades
Today’s kitchens rely on more power than ever, from induction ranges to multiple small appliances running at once. An outdated or overloaded electrical panel can limit what you can safely install. Upgrading the panel during a kitchen renovation helps support modern electrical demands and reduces the risk of tripped breakers or future rewiring.

Function and Efficiency
Kitchen faucets are among the most regularly used fixtures in a home, yet they are often neglected during renovations. Signs that it’s time for a replacement include leaks, stiff handles, or low water pressure. Installing a new faucet can enhance ease of use, water efficiency, and sink functionality.
